
Cost of Tornado Damage Recovery in Moreno Valley
The cost of tornado damage recovery in Moreno Valley, CA can be substantial, given the severity of destruction such natural disasters can cause. Homeowners and businesses face various expenses when restoring their properties to pre-tornado conditions. Understanding the factors that influence these costs and the common tasks involved can help in planning and managing the recovery process effectively.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Extent of Damage: The severity of the tornado's impact on the property.
- Type of Property: Residential, commercial, or industrial properties may have different recovery costs.
- Materials Used: The cost of construction materials needed for repairs.
- Labor Costs: The expense of hiring skilled labor for restoration work.
- Permits and Inspections: Fees for required permits and inspections by local authorities.
- Utility Restoration: Costs associated with restoring electricity, water, and gas services.
- Debris Removal: Expenses for clearing debris from the property.
- Temporary Housing: Costs for temporary accommodation if the home is uninhabitable.
- Insurance Coverage: The extent to which insurance covers the damage and recovery costs.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ost (Moreno Valley, CA) |
---|---|
Roof Repair | $5,000 - $10,000 |
Structural Repairs | $10,000 - $50,000 |
Window Replacement | $300 - $700 per window |
Debris Removal | $500 - $2,000 |
Electrical System Repair | $2,000 - $5,000 |
Plumbing Repair | $1,500 - $3,500 |
HVAC System Repair | $3,000 - $7,000 |
Interior Restoration | $5,000 - $15,000 |
Landscaping Repair | $1,000 - $5,000 |
Temporary Housing | $1,500 - $3,000 per month |
